The Location of the Washington Cemetery ...
We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Washington Cemetery:
43.7789, -92.3393
Note: The GPS location that we are using for the Washington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)<1>
The Washington Cemetery is located in Fillmore County<2>.
The county seat for Fillmore County is located in Preston. Preston lies 14 miles [22.5 km]<3> to the east southeast of the Washington Cemetery .

- Referenced GNIS Record ...
- GNIS ID #2050786 (Washington Cemetery)
- Note: In 2021, GNIS record #2050786 was archived by the USGS. It is no longer maintained by the USGS, nor can it be retrieved from their website. In the past, the GNIS record contained the following information:
- BGN Class: cemetery
- County: Fillmore
- Est. Elev: 371 (in feet)
- Topo Map Name: Washington
- Location given for Washington Cemetery:
- Lat: 43.7788524 Lon: -92.3393343
